What is Cloud Storage?
Cloud storage is a delivery approach that allows the user to store files online and access them anywhere through internet-connected devices. It is designed for sharing, storage, and collaboration with documents, images, and other digital content.
Key Benefits of Cloud Storage:
- Accessibility from anywhere
- File sharing and collaborative work with others
- Scalable in line with storage needs
- Integration with various applications and services
What is Online Backup?
Online backup is data protection at its finest, with file copies made and safely stored off-site for purposes of disaster recovery in mind to ensure that a posteriori use, misplaced file recovery, and safeguarding against disasters-attack by viruses and hard failure associates.
Key Benefits of Online Backup:
- Automated and scheduled backing up of data
- Prevention of data loss through cyber attacks
- Secure encrypted storage for files
- Quick recovery in case of file damage
Online Backup Vs Cloud Storage- Understand the differences most beneficial.
1. Purpose
• Cloud Storage: functions to store and provide access to files whenever needed.
• Online Backup: provides for data protection by automated backup production for disaster recovery.
2. Security
• Cloud storage: basic security measures provided with probably no advanced encryption and recovery features.
• Online backup: gurantees stronger encryption, version control, and secure backup processes that soundly guard data.
3. Accessibility
• Cloud storage: accessed by a lot of devices and free sharing.
• Online Backup: is usually meant to restore lost or damaged data rather than frequently visiting files.
4. Data Recovery
• Cloud storage: If a file is deleted, then it is gone permanently unless a backup is saved elsewhere.
• Online Backup: Recover all the files even after accidently deleting or when the system fails.

Selecting the Best Solution: Online Backup VS Cloud Storage
To make the right choice depending on your needs, the following points must be taken into account:
- If you are in need of real-time file access and sharing: Opt for cloud storage.
- If you want data protection and disaster recovery: Opt for online backup.
- For optimal security and accessibility: Use a combination of both.
